The Overview of Sleep Apnea

Sleep Apnea in Children is not an uncommon issue. This is considered to be a disorder. Sleep Apnea will cause an interruption in breathing as a child tries to sleep. The interruption can prevent the brain from getting needed oxygen. A child who suffers from this disorder can wake up hundreds of times during the night. When their sleep is interrupted, their brain is depleted of oxygen. The child will not feel rested and may experience chronic grogginess during their normal waking hours. This disorder may not be viewed as a disease, however, their risks for obtaining other diseases will increase if the Sleep Apnea is not treated. Sleep is vital for every child.
